Title :
Tank farm operation optimization system of refinery

Abstract :
According to operation bottlenecks of tank farm, this paper discusses statistical risk simulator program that models the tank farm operation of refinery and covers a ship delay, lifting schedules, unit stream factor, maintenance activities, movement automation, movement planning and scheduling, and adequate field equipment such as tank gauges, flowmeters, and remote control, etc. This optimization system can create tremendous benefits for refineries.
